Coutard was inspired by the observations of Claudius Regaud, who found that a single dose of x-rays sufficient enough to produce severe skin damage and tissue destruction in a rabbit, if administered in fractions, over a course of days, would sterilize the rabbit but have no effect on subcutaneous tissues. [25], There are conflicting accounts of his discovery because Röntgen had his lab notes burned after his death, but this is a likely reconstruction by his biographers:[26][27] Röntgen was investigating cathode rays using a fluorescent screen painted with barium platinocyanide and a Crookes tube which he had wrapped in black cardboard to shield its fluorescent glow. On 3 February 1896 Gilman Frost, professor of medicine at the college, and his brother Edwin Frost, professor of physics, exposed the wrist of Eddie McCarthy, whom Gilman had treated some weeks earlier for a fracture, to the X-rays and collected the resulting image of the broken bone on gelatin photographic plates obtained from Howard Langill, a local photographer also interested in Röntgen's work.[30]. In metal tubes, the radium could be employed in a number of ways: externally; to the interior of the body in places like the mouth, nose, esophagus, rectum and vagina; and into the substance of a tumor through incisions.
